Safety

Modern facilities aren't functional without electricity. Therefore, it is essential to ensure that your electrical system is safe. The right measures can help you avoid explosions, fires and electric shocks that can be devastating for anyone who to call for electrical emergency is exposed to them.

When working with electricity one of the most important precautions to take is to use the right equipment. This includes everything from personal protective equipment to insulated tools. Additionally, you must to ensure that your employees are trained in the correct way to work with electric tools.

Another crucial safety measure is to keep the cords neat and out of the way of traffic areas. This will decrease the risk of people accidentally touching the wires, which could result in an electric shock or a fire.

Signs and labels can be put up to alert people of the potential for an electrical hazard. If you notice something that could be an issue, you should to inform your supervisor of it , so that they can take the necessary steps to address it.

For instance when you're at a job site and you observe a car that's been hit by a downed power line first thing you should do is to shut off the circuit breaker to the area, then call 911. When the power is off then emergency personnel can arrive to help the victim.

If you are responding to a downed electric line on the ground, it's important to alert other people to stay clear of the area as the utility crew de-energizes the lines. This is due to the possibility for two people to become victims of electrocution when they touch each other during the rescue process.

You can also keep cords off of the floor by using cord covers and avoiding running them under carpets or in areas that are traffic-prone. They can also be protected from damage and a possible risk of falling.

It's also important to keep in mind that it's unsafe to walk across a power line that's down because it can be dangerous for you to walk onto it. This could cause fatal electric shock. It's crucial to not be able to walk across or on power lines.
